Output 66c1d40db0e3bcb6259e93030a84ff52a6ef312a70f81c5ef808f88e7dac7096:1

value
1418480
script pubkey
OP_0 OP_PUSHBYTES_20 ce189742f457218254477064926288319a709563
address
ltc1qecvfwsh52uscy4z8wpjfyc5gxxd8p9trnh6jue
transaction
66c1d40db0e3bcb6259e93030a84ff52a6ef312a70f81c5ef808f88e7dac7096
spent
true